Mini. RAE 3000: Self-Cleaning Patented RAE Systems Breakthrough! • Lamp runs for 4 hours

Mini. RAE 3000: Self-Cleaning Patented RAE Systems Breakthrough! • Lamp runs for 4 hours during charging • Generates small amounts of ozone to scrub sensor and lamp clean • Without probe user will see lamp glow purple during charging • Increases lamp life • Drastically increases PID stability and reduces requirement for cleaning (Refer to TN-165)

Start-up: Lamp Alarm • “Lamp” alarm may occur on start-up • This indicates that

Start-up: Lamp Alarm • “Lamp” alarm may occur on start-up • This indicates that PID lamp has failed to light – Wait 1 -2 minutes • If “Lamp” message remains, turn off Mini. RAE 3000 and restart – “Lamp” alarm clears and Mini. RAE 3000 is ready for use • If after restart, “Lamp” message remains, the PID needs service

Start-up: Humidity Check • It is important to check if the instrument responds to

Start-up: Humidity Check • It is important to check if the instrument responds to moisture 1. Cup hand over inlet or breathe into inlet for 10 -20 seconds 2. Do not block flow • If M 2 K reads >2 ppm or ppb. RAE reads >500 ppb, then the sensor needs cleaning

Maintenance • Clean PID Lamp & Sensor – When display creeps upwards after good

Maintenance • Clean PID Lamp & Sensor – When display creeps upwards after good zero – When PID responds to moisture – When movement of PID results in response on display Clean Sensor Bias Electrode Sensing Electrode No dirt build-up to foster a decrease in airspace resistance Dirty Sensor Bias Electrode Sensing Electrode Dirt build-up absorbs water and breaks down airspace resistance leading to sensor “leakage” or moisture response
